Police in Austin and San Antonio are investigating acts of antisemitism after members of a neo-Nazi group traveled through both cities in recent days. The Anti-Defamation League describes the group as a “loose network of individuals connected by their virulent antisemitism. The vast majority of U.S. Jews say they feel either “a great deal” (48%) or “some” (37%) sense of belonging to the Jewish people. Jews by religion are far more likely than Jews of no religion to say they feel a great deal of belonging to the Jewish people (61% vs. 13%). The 27,300 Jews living in Italy today form a thriving community concentrated in the major cities of Rome, Milan, Turin, Florence, and Leghorn (Livorno). Interest in Jewish culture is widespread among the wider Italian population, though knowledge about Judaism is often limited. The Austin Jewish Community Archive (AJCA) is a project of the Austin History Center in partnership with a volunteer committee whose members share a common interest in preserving the history of the Jewish community in Austin. This report classifies approximately 5.8 million adults (2.4% of all U.S. adults) as Jewish. Hebrew University demographer Sergio DellaPergola estimated the Romanian Jewish population to be between 9,100 and 17,000 people as of 2002. The majority of Romanian Jews live in Bucharest, the capital.
